Transaction 89f31a2db3dc4858f15d4a32d2c9d866d5d86e16fffa8c4a378cd62ab1fd20c2
2 Input
2 Outputs
- 89f31a2db3dc4858f15d4a32d2c9d866d5d86e16fffa8c4a378cd62ab1fd20c2:0
- 89f31a2db3dc4858f15d4a32d2c9d866d5d86e16fffa8c4a378cd62ab1fd20c2:1
value 583437
address 3EhaKyjd457De8u4H1p7Ky3rcFwjnN5gp9
value 371229
address 163T8XphigEpTrCwpRGjqq52cYVnsZB1BA